9 / 14 page ![]() Detailed Description The MAX4364/MAX4365 bridged audio power ampli- fiers can deliver 1.4W into 8Ω (MAX4364) or 1W into 8Ω (MAX4365) while operating from a single 5V supply. These devices consist of two high-output-current op amps configured as a bridge-tied load (BTL) amplifier (see Typical Application Circuit/Functional Diagram). The gain of the device is set by the closed-loop gain of the input op amp. The output of the first amplifier serves as the input to the second amplifier, which is configured as an invert- ing unity-gain follower in both devices. This results in two outputs, identical in magnitude, but 180° out of phase. BIAS The MAX4364/MAX4365 feature an internally generated common-mode bias voltage of VCC/2 referenced to GND. BIAS provides both click-and-pop suppression and the DC bias level for the audio signal. BIAS is internally connected to the noninverting input of one amplifier, and should be connected to the noninverting input of the other amplifier for proper signal biasing (see Typical Application Circuit/ Functional Diagram). Choose the value of the bypass capacitor as described in the BIAS Capacitor section. Shutdown The MAX4364/MAX4365 feature a 10nA, low-power shut- down mode that reduces quiescent current consumption. Pulling SHDN high disables the device’s bias circuitry, the amplifier outputs go high impedance, and BIAS is driven to GND. Connect SHDN to GND for normal operation. Current Limit The MAX4364/MAX4365 feature a current limit that pro- tects the device during output short circuit and overload conditions. When both amplifier outputs are shorted to either VCC or GND, the short-circuit protection is enabled and the amplifier enters a pulsing mode, reducing the average output current to a safe level. The amplifier remains in this mode until the overload or short-circuit condition is removed. Applications Information Bridge-Tied Load The MAX4364/MAX4365 are designed to drive a load differentially in a BTL configuration. The BTL configura- tion (Figure 1) offers advantages over the single-ended configuration, where one side of the load is connected to ground. Driving the load differentially doubles the output voltage compared to a single-ended amplifier under simi- lar conditions. Thus, the differential gain of the device is twice the closed-loop gain of the input amplifier. O UT(P P ) RM S 2 RM S O UT L V V 22 V P R − = = Since the differential outputs are biased at midsupply, there is no net DC voltage across the load. This elimi- nates the need for DC-blocking capacitors required for single-ended amplifiers. These capacitors can be large, expensive, consume board space, and degrade low- frequency performance. Power Dissipation Under normal operating conditions, the MAX4364/ MAX4365 can dissipate a significant amount of power.
